GitLab MCP Server Capabilities
This capability automatically discovers the GraphQL schema of a GitLab instance and generates dynamic queries based on user input. It leverages introspection capabilities of GraphQL to adaptively build queries that reflect the current state of the API, allowing for flexible and efficient data retrieval without requiring hardcoded queries. This approach enhances user experience by minimizing manual query construction and reducing errors.
Unique: Utilizes real-time GraphQL introspection to create queries on-the-fly, unlike static query builders that require predefined schemas.
vs alternatives: More adaptable than traditional API clients that rely on hardcoded queries, allowing for quicker adjustments to API changes.

Atlassian Remote MCP Server Capabilities
This capability allows users to create and update Jira work items through API calls. It utilizes structured input data to ensure that all necessary fields are populated according to Jira's requirements, providing confirmation upon successful creation or update.
Unique: Integrates directly with Jira's API using OAuth 2.1, ensuring secure and authenticated operations for work item management.
vs alternatives: More secure and compliant than third-party tools that may not adhere to Atlassian's API security standards.
This capability enables users to draft new content in Confluence through API interactions. It accepts structured input that defines the content type and structure, allowing for seamless integration of new pages or updates to existing content.
Unique: Utilizes a secure API connection to Confluence, enabling real-time content updates while respecting user permissions and content guidelines.
vs alternatives: Provides a more streamlined and secure approach compared to manual content updates or less integrated third-party solutions.

Atlassian's Remote MCP Server is a hosted solution that connects agents to Jira and Confluence Cloud, allowing for seamless automation of workflows without local installation. It leverages OAuth 2.1 for secure access, enabling teams to manage work items and documentation efficiently.
Unique: This MCP server is fully hosted by Atlassian, providing a secure and compliant environment for enterprise use without the need for local infrastructure.
vs alternatives: Offers a more integrated and secure solution compared to self-hosted MCP servers, with direct support from Atlassian.
